On 22 Jun 2018, at 12:52, Konstanski, Carlos wrote: The gentoo packaging for the new ASDF version is broken. !!! Fetched file: asdf-3.3.2.2.tar.gz VERIFY FAILED! !!! Reason: Filesize does not match recorded size !!! Got: 484988 !!! Expected: 487861 -- Carlos Konstanski I am afraid that I have no idea who packages ASDF for Gentoo, nor how it is done. You should probably find the packager through the metadata on the package and ask them what has gone wrong. I wonder if they just grabbed the very latest (3.3.2.2, which note is **not** a release: the release is 3.3.2), without updating the checksum... Sorry I can't be of more assistance. Best, r
